Phil Summerill, the English footballer who played as a striker for Birmingham City, Huddersfield Town, Millwall and Wimbledon, died on March 12, 2026, at the age of 78.

Born Philip Ernest Summerill in Erdington, Birmingham, he spent much of his professional career at Birmingham City after joining from school. He was the club’s leading scorer for three successive seasons from 1968–69 to 1970–71 and helped them win promotion to the Football League First Division in 1972.
